Oracle带来Win64位系统的新挑战(oracle win64)
随着Win64位系统的普及,Oracle数据库也面临着新挑战。Win64位系统采用的是x64处理器架构,相对于Win32位系统具有更高的性能和更大的内存空间。然而,由于Oracle数据库的运行环境与操作系统紧密相关,因此需要对Oracle数据库在Win64位系统中的安装和使用进行一些特殊处理。
Oracle数据库在Win64位系统中的安装
在Win64位系统中,Oracle数据库的安装包需要选择对应的64位版本。与32位版本不同的是,Oracle在64位系统中默认安装的Oracle Home路径为C:\Program Files\Oracle\而不是C:\Oracle。安装完成后,需要手动添加Oracle Home路径到环境变量中,在系统变量Path中添加新路径”C:\Program Files\Oracle\product\版本号\client_64\bin”,其中版本号为安装的Oracle版本号。此外,在64位的Windows 7及以上版本中,还需要关闭UAC功能。
Oracle数据库在Win64位系统中的配置
在Oracle数据库在64位系统中的使用过程中,存在着一些与32位系统不同的配置。需要配置Oracle的tnsnames.ora文件,该文件位于%ORACLE_HOME%\network\admin目录下。该文件中的服务名必须与Oracle服务器端的服务名完全相同,否则会出现“ORA-12514: TNS监听程序无法解析服务名”的错误。
其次需要在64位系统中安装ODBC驱动程序,据此来确保Oracle数据库与其他软件之间的兼容性。为了确保ODBC的64位驱动可用,需要在ODBC管理器中选择64位的驱动器。在安装完成ODBC驱动程序后,需要进行一些设置以保证数据源可以被正确访问。在数据源配置向导中,需要手动输入正确的Oracle服务器端的服务名和数据库实例名。
最后需要特别关注的是在Win64位系统下使用SQL*Plus工具。SQL*Plus是Oracle数据库管理工具中非常重要的一部分,它提供了传统的字符界面,可用来访问Oracle数据库。在Win64位系统中,SQL*Plus需要使用32位版本才能正常工作,因为非32位版本的SQL*Plus可能会因为信息库或其他问题而出现各种错误。
总结
对于Oracle数据库来说,Win64位系统的普及带来了新的挑战。在安装和配置过程中,需要特别注意64位系统下与32位系统不同的配置和使用方式,比如Oracle Home路径、tnsnames.ora文件配置、ODBC驱动的安装和配置、SQL*Plus的使用等等。掌握这些技巧,才能更好地管理和使用Oracle数据库在Win64位系统中。